sudo apt-get install mysql-server libmysqlclient15-dev mysql-client
sudo apt-get install mysql-query-browser(可选)
sudo apt-get install libdbd-mysql-ruby libdbd-mysql-ruby1.8
sudo gem install mysql
测试代码: 代码来自于:http://www.kitebird.com/articles/ruby-dbi.html (上面那篇文章的安装dbi的方法貌似不适用与ubuntu)
#!/usr/bin/ruby -w
# simple.rb - simple MySQL script using Ruby DBI module
require "dbi"
begin
# connect to the MySQL server
dbh = DBI.connect("DBI:Mysql:test:localhost", "testuser", "testpass")
# get server version string and display it
row = dbh.select_one("SELECT VERSION()")
puts "Server version: " + row[0]
rescue DBI::DatabaseError => e
puts "An error occurred"
puts "Error code: #{e.err}"
puts "Error message: #{e.errstr}"
ensure
# disconnect from server
dbh.disconnect if dbh
end